Step into one of the most brilliant works of Christian apologetics ever written. In Orthodoxy, G.K. Chesterton unleashes his wit, paradox, and razor-sharp intellect to defend the enduring power of faith against skepticism, materialism, and modern chaos. First published in 1908, this timeless classic isn’t just a defense of Christianity—it’s a celebration of the wonder, mystery, and wildness of life itself.

Chesterton rejects dry dogma and dull certainty, instead painting Christianity as the ultimate adventure—a worldview that ignites imagination and satisfies both heart and mind. Through masterful storytelling, dazzling arguments, and an unrelenting humor, he challenges conventional thinking and invites the listener to rediscover meaning in an age of doubt.

Whether you’re a believer, a seeker, or a skeptic, Orthodoxy offers a refreshing, thought-provoking, and deeply personal journey into the paradoxes of existence and the beauty of spiritual truth. This audiobook preserves the brilliance of Chesterton’s prose while bringing his revolutionary insights vividly to life for today’s audience.
